‘Stalker’ writer/director Mark O’Connor will hold a new screenwriting course in the Lab on Foley Street starting on March 13th.
The six week course in screenwriting is designed for beginners who are interested in writing a feature film script. The course is devoted to exploring the ins and outs of screenwriting and it is aimed at writers who want to learn the art of screenwriting or filmmakers who want to develop their writing skills.
O’Connor, who holds a diploma from the New York Film Academy, a degree in film from Ballyfermot College and a Masters in Screenwriting from IADT, is best known for his work on ‘King of the Travellers’.
His other film credits include his debut feature ‘Between the Canals’ and Irish feature film ‘Stalker’, which premieres on February 26th at Movies@Dundrum.
O’Connor has taught screenwriting to Masters Students in Dun Laoghaire Institute of Technology, to students in the Irish film Academy and has worked as a script editor and consultant.
Material that will be covered in the screenwriting course includes; idea creation, master plots, character development, writing treatments, script formatting and funding opportunities among many others.
